I lost some valuable Quicken data today when a Delayed Write Failure popped
up in WinXP Sp1 (fresh install this weekend).

I see certain knowledge base articles ...

http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b;en-us;330174

http://support.microsoft.com/default.aspx?scid=kb;en-us;321733

.... now, I don't have the exact symptoms in the article (I have a C000020C
message, not a C000022C) but things seem related.

I am going to swap out my IDE cable to a new ATA133 certified cable tonight.
I am considering using the Maxtor ATA133 card that came with my drive but
would prefer not to. I already turned off the write ahead cache so we'll
see if that helps.

Does anyone have the HotFix or know why it's not public yet? Has anyone else
seen and put this problem behind them? Is this pervasive?

Scary, scary problem.
